Here are some photos of a collected clero. over the past 6 years. It eventually leaned too far to the right so I had to repot it this year, pruning it severely and pulling the apex back to the left.

They are native to Barbados and most of the Caribbean area but it is not often to find trunks of this diameter.

The first photo is of the first potting in a bonsai shaped pot in 2002. The last is this month. It has looked better, as you can see, but now it is better balanced so I will work on the foliage.
